    Hello ,

    I extracted the data from my sensor using these command lines:

    QObject::connect(this->serialPort,SIGNAL(readyRead()),this,SLOT(pollSerialPort()));
    QObject::connect(serialPort, &::QSerialPort::errorOccurred,this,&Imu::handleError);

    QByteArray hexData = d.append(serialPort->readAll().toHex());

    qDebug() << "Serial received " << hexData;
    

    however, I do not receive the data every time

    I have a lot of empty messages like this

    Serial received "555541321e7ff3029f61da00000000ffff00d2fffa0cbe24b124b124b1007b13d00000f4d8"

    Serial received ""

    I used this command to receive the data every ms but it doesn't work

    QObject::connect(this->serialPort, &QSerialPort::readyRead, this, this {QTimer::singleShot(5,this,&Imu::pollSerialPort);});
    Any solution please ?

    @manel-sam said in Serial data received:

    QByteArray hexData = d.append(serialPort->readAll().toHex());

    You show this as being called immediately. Are we supposed to guess this is actually in your pollSerialPort() slot, or what?

    QObject::connect(this->serialPort, &QSerialPort::readyRead, this, this {QTimer::singleShot(5,this,&Imu::pollSerialPort);});

    What are you trying to achieve by scheduling a read of the serial port in a delay after readyRead signal? Additionally this is not legal C++, so cannot be what you actually have....

    In a word: after readyRead signal readAll() will read whatever happens to have arrived when it is called, which could be anything from 1 byte to all bytes sent.

                @manel-sam said in Serial data received:

                however I also receive data of 0 bytes, which are empty and this quite frequently

                • If you only call readAll() once in response to each readRead() signal you will never get 0 bytes.
                • If you get 0 bytes you are calling readAll() a second time/not in response to readyRead(). Find out where, and don't do it.

                I would like to receive each time the data in full form

                You cannot guarantee you will receive all bytes on any one particular readAll() call. Like @J-Hilk said you need to write code to accumulate the (potentially fragments) of data you receive.

                                    @manel-sam said in Serial data received:

                                    So the append I should do it where§?

                                    Create a member variable in your imu class.

                                        // _packetData  member variable of imu
                                        _packetData.append(serialPort->readAll());
                                        
                                        if(_packetData.size()>=PACKET_LENGTH)
                                            {
                                            // packet complete
                                            qInfo() << QStringLiteral("data size is : ") << _packetData.size() << " octets";
                                            qDebug() << "Serial received " << _packetData.toHex();
                                            
                                            // go ahead with this packet
                                            QDataStream stream(_packetData);
                                            
                                            // Read The BigIndian value
                                            stream.setByteOrder(QDataStream::BigEndian);
                                            qint16 headerSignature;
                                            stream >> headerSignature;
                                            }
                                    

                                    You may also check the data received don't exceed PACKET_LENGTH, cause it means you have already received data from the next packet. (it may be irrelevant in your case, I don't kown)
